QUESTION

At what ave can i fix papers for my husband

I know we have to be legally married and we will en 2 years . I will be 19 and he'll be 26 . I would like to fix papers for him but I do not know at what age and how many years after we get married can I fix his papers. I'm born here in USA but he is not .

1 ANSWER

You must be at least 18 years of age in order to execute an affidavit of support. You may petition for your spouse immediately after your marriage. There is no required waiting period. The process you will need to follow wil depend upon your husband's immigration history including his manner of entry.
